如何在Odoo 11 CE中关联字段

时间:2018-12-06 12:36:16

标签: odoo odoo-11 journal

我在“ account.payment”模型中添加了一个自定义字段,也在“ account.move.line”模型中(也称为日记帐项目)中添加了一个自定义字段。

自定义字段的值是从account.payment输入的,并且由于日记帐项目是从付款创建中生成的,因此我想执行以下操作:

If account.move.line.id is created by account.payment.id    
    let account.move.line.custom_field = account.payment.custom_field

感谢您的帮助

1 个答案:

答案 0 :(得分:0)

您必须在account.move.line中找到代表与account.payment关系的(foreign_key),让我们说 payment_id ,该字段允许您访问account.payment模型,并且您的案子,您只需要做:

field_in_account_move_line = payment_id.field_in_account_payment

我希望这个答案对您有帮助。